About Lutheran Child and Family Services

Lutheran Child and Family Services of Indiana/Kentucky, Inc. (LCFS) is a nonprofit social service organization founded in 1883. We offer both residential and community-based services to families and children, guided by our mission:

“Engaging and Empowering Families and Community with Love, Compassion, Faith, and Support.”

Our vision is that every community will experience safety and stability in an environment of respect, healing, and hope. We partner with individuals and families to provide the tools, opportunities, and skills they need to change the trajectory of their lives.

Position Overview

The Family Success Coach (INSPIRE) plays a vital role in ensuring families enrolled in the INSPIRE program are supported through the 2Gen Model, focusing on both youth and adult caregivers. You’ll work directly with families to assess needs, develop service plans, connect them to community resources, and track progress toward self-sufficiency.

From leading workshops to collaborating with community partners, you will help families strengthen their skills, build confidence, and reach their goals.

What You’ll Do

  • Recruit and enroll families into the INSPIRE program through outreach and community partnerships.
  • Complete intakes and develop individualized service plans using the self-sufficiency matrix tool.
  • Coordinate and support workshops on topics such as nutrition, budgeting, health insurance, and legal aid.
  • Track client progress and outcomes to meet funder requirements (e.g., United Way of Central Indiana).
  • Maintain strong relationships with collaborative partners and ensure youth and caregivers both receive services.
  • Attend community meetings and represent LCFS in program partner collaborations.
  • Assist with planning quarterly family engagement events.
  • Support program promotion and other duties as directed by the INSPIRE Program Coordinator.
